About This School

Second Hill Lane School is a middle school located in Stratford, Connecticut. The school serves 594 students. The student-to-teacher ratio is 12.6:1.

According to EDFacts assessment data, 58% of students meet grade-level proficiency standards in combined math and reading.

47% of students qualify for free or reduced-price lunch.

Second Hill Lane School is part of the Stratford School District in Connecticut. The school receives Title I federal funding.

How This School Compares

Second Hill Lane School has 594 students enrolled, making it larger than the average school in Stratford School District (501 students). Its 58% proficiency rate is 7 percentage points above the district average of 52%. Compared to the Connecticut state average of 53%, the school performs 5 points higher. With a 12.6:1 student-teacher ratio, it offers smaller class sizes than the national average.
